Leaders for a Brighter Scranton; Deepening our Jesuit Identity is a leadership development program immersed in the Ignatian tradition. Leaders for a Brighter Scranton assists students in naming and exercising their gifts, offers them an opportunity to deepen their relationship with God and invites them to "go and set the world on fire." It is offered during the spring semester.
